electron-ssr's Introduction

ShadowsocksR cross-platform client

δΈ­ζ–‡

ShadowsocksR is a cross-platform desktop client with support for Windows, macOS and Linux. It is feature-rich, supports most of the features of the Windows version and has more user-friendly features. It is open source, is based on open source projects and gives back to the open source community.

Note for Linux user

By default the libsodium maybe not get installed on some platform, for example, the Fedora, you can install it manually by command dnf install libsodium.

On some systems that use Gnome desktop, except Ubuntu 18.04, may not have the AppIndicator installed, you can manually install this plugin to fix it. (or find it in the store's Add-ons-Shell Extensions)

Features

  • Support for manual configuration

  • Support for automatic server subscription update. Copy this link to test:

    https://raw.githubusercontent.com/shadowsocksrr/electron-ssr/master/docs/assets/subscribe.txt

  • Support for QR code scanning (Please make sure there is only one valid QR code on the screen). Scan this QR code to test:

  • Support for importing the configuration from the clipboard, configuration file and other methods

  • Support for copying QR codes and copying the ssr link (right click on the QR code and select copy in the context menu)

  • Support for adding configurations and opening the application by clicking the ss/ssr link (Mac and Windows only). Please use the link above to test.

  • Support for switching the system proxy mode: PAC, global proxy, no proxy

  • Built-in http_proxy, can be turned on or off in the options

  • Support for changing the configuration

  • Additional features in the menu bar

Configuration file location

  • Windows C:\Users\{your username}\AppData\Roaming\electron-ssr\gui-config.json
  • Mac ~/Library/Application Support/electron-ssr/gui-config.json
  • Linux ~/.config/gui-config.json

Shortcuts

The shortcuts were originally added to solve the problem that some Linux distributions cannot display the icon in the top bar. Therefore its content menu cannot be used. Of course on other systems the shortcut can be turned off in the settings.

Global shortcuts

  • CommandOrControl+Shift+W show/hide main window
  • not assigned switch system proxy mode

In-app shortcuts

  • CommandOrControl+Shift+B show/hide the menu bar, only available on Linux

Known Bugs

  • Some Linux systems cannot switch system proxy mode. This application uses gsetting to set the system proxy, so some Linux systems cannot use this feature. If you know how to implement it, please feel free to create an issue.
  • Switching the global system proxy on Windows fails
